Output 751c6766429ccffd54b0daa46d7d2c9b210dc6a402244f26335709a1838e0670:1

value
30967166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f711870dc6ba417341447967fabd2e8115f20ede OP_EQUAL
address
3QDPpm8VxhJREPPAB6ZFRrveSGd2xjuvVM
transaction
751c6766429ccffd54b0daa46d7d2c9b210dc6a402244f26335709a1838e0670
spent
true